Rama Krishna Beach (RK Beach) in Visakhapatnam: A Vibrant Coastal Gem

Located along the serene eastern coast of India, Rama Krishna Beach—more popularly known as RK Beach—is one of Visakhapatnam’s most iconic landmarks. This bustling beach, stretching along the Bay of Bengal, offers visitors a blend of natural beauty, cultural significance, and recreational activities. As one of the primary attractions of the city, RK Beach is not just a popular destination for locals and tourists alike but is also a symbol of Visakhapatnam’s coastal charm. Historical and Cultural Significance of RK Beach
The origins of RK Beach date back to the colonial era, when it served as an important hub for maritime trade and defense. Over time, the beach has grown into a significant part of Visakhapatnam’s identity. Its name is derived from Rama Krishna Mission Beach, which was in proximity to the Rama Krishna Mission—a key spiritual and cultural institution in the region.
Beyond its name, RK Beach is a canvas for the interplay between Visakhapatnam’s rich history and vibrant modern culture. The beach area is close to several important landmarks, including Kailasagiri Hill and the Visakha Museum, which adds layers of cultural and historical context to the site.
In addition, the beach’s location has made it a central meeting point for the local community, and many festivals, celebrations, and public events are held on or near the beach throughout the year.

Natural Beauty: A Visual Feast
One of the main reasons why RK Beach stands out is its breathtaking natural beauty. The soft golden sands meet the azure waters of the Bay of Bengal, creating a serene yet vibrant atmosphere. The waves crashing against the shore, combined with the gentle sea breeze, create a soothing ambiance for those who come to relax, unwind, and enjoy the coastal scenery.
The beach offers some truly stunning sunrise and sunset views, with the sun casting golden hues on the water, creating a picturesque backdrop for photography enthusiasts. The cool sea breeze and the salt-laden air enhance the overall sensory experience, making it an ideal place to take a peaceful stroll or simply enjoy the beauty of the surroundings.
One of the major attractions for tourists visiting RK Beach is the Dolphin’s Nose, a rocky headland that juts out into the Bay of Bengal, offering panoramic views of the coastline. From this vantage point, visitors can enjoy sweeping vistas of the beach, city, and the open sea. The beauty of the location, especially at sunrise, is a highlight of any trip to RK Beach.
Recreational Activities at RK Beach

RK Beach is not just a destination for relaxation but also a place where visitors can enjoy various recreational activities. The wide expanse of sand makes it ideal for activities such as beach volleyball, cricket, and frisbee. Children can be seen flying kites or playing in the sand, while families often spend time together enjoying picnics on the shore.
For adventure enthusiasts, the beach offers the opportunity for water sports such as jet skiing, parasailing, and speed boating. These thrilling activities allow visitors to experience the beauty of the Bay of Bengal from a unique perspective. There are vendors along the beach offering equipment and services for these activities, making it accessible to all kinds of travelers.
Along with water sports, the promenade area near RK Beach is ideal for leisurely walks. The VUDA Park, which is situated nearby, also provides a tranquil space for visitors to enjoy nature and engage in outdoor activities like jogging, walking, or even yoga by the sea.
Famous Landmarks and Attractions Near RK Beach
RK Beach is not just a place for relaxation—it is also surrounded by several significant landmarks and attractions that add to its allure. Some of the notable spots near RK Beach include:
- Submarine Museum: The INS Kursura, a decommissioned submarine, has been converted into a museum and is stationed on the RK Beach promenade. It is one of the first submarine museums in India and offers an intriguing glimpse into the life of Indian naval officers and submariners. The museum’s location next to the beach makes it a unique attraction, as visitors can explore the submarine while enjoying the coastal beauty.
- Kailasagiri Hill: A short distance away from RK Beach, Kailasagiri Hill is a hilltop park offering panoramic views of Visakhapatnam. The park is well-maintained with sculptures, walking trails, and viewpoints. A cable car ride up the hill provides spectacular views of the beach, city, and surrounding landscapes.
- Visakha Museum: Situated near the beach, the Visakha Museum is housed in a colonial-era building and showcases a fascinating collection of artifacts, including historical documents, photographs, and maritime exhibits. It provides insight into the cultural and historical evolution of Visakhapatnam.
- Lighthouse: The Visakhapatnam Lighthouse is another landmark located near RK Beach. Although it is not open for general public tours, the lighthouse adds to the scenic beauty of the area. The surrounding hill offers a vantage point from which to admire the vast expanse of the beach and the coastline.

Evenings at RK Beach: A Social Hub
As the day transitions into night, RK Beach takes on a new life, becoming a vibrant social hub for both locals and tourists. The evenings at RK Beach are lively, with people gathering to enjoy the cool evening breeze and relax along the shoreline. Food stalls and vendors offering a variety of local snacks, such as Mirchi Bajji (stuffed chili fritters), Bhel Puri, Pani Puri, and fresh coconut water, add a layer of excitement to the atmosphere.
A walk along the Beach Road, which runs parallel to RK Beach, is an enjoyable experience. The road is lined with numerous cafes, ice cream parlors, and restaurants offering both local and international cuisines. Many visitors enjoy spending time here, watching the waves crash against the shore, while savoring some local delicacies.
